Historical Parallels as a Trap of Thinking
The claim of cyclical technological revolutions is one of the most dangerous myths of our time. Comparing today's changes to the industrial revolutions of the 19th century ignores a key factor: today, technologies directly impact the structure of social relations, rather than just optimizing production processes. Henry Ford's assembly line changed work methods but didn't touch the foundations of social organization. Modern AI, on the other hand, redefines the very nature of human interaction.
When experts proclaim: "The pattern is repeating—it's important to understand this to make the right decisions," they create an illusion of determinism. This approach:
- Simplifies the complexity of technological evolution to a linear model
- Replaces analysis of specific mechanisms with general metaphors
- Fosters dependence on external "expert" solutions
This isn't analysis—it's intellectual surrender to the need for critical reflection. History doesn't repeat; it branches. Each technological wave generates unique social configurations that can't be reduced to a single template.
Latent Fanaticism in the IT Environment
The modern IT industry shows alarming signs of latent fanaticism. This is a state where technical specialists take as objective truth:
- The continuity of technological progress as an end in itself
- The obligation to constantly adapt to new tools
- The idea that rejecting trends is equivalent to professional suicide
This fanaticism manifests in everyday practices:
- Automatic rejection of legacy systems without analyzing their effectiveness
- Worship of "novelty" in tools while ignoring real performance metrics
- Aggressive defense of narrowly specialized approaches as the only correct ones
The particular danger lies in transforming technological solutions into moral imperatives. Phrases like "You must migrate to microservices" or "Without AI, your product is doomed" aren't technical recommendations—they're attempts to establish new hierarchical norms. Like Soviet slogans, they create artificial tension, distracting from solving real problems.
AI: A Tool for Enhancing Control, Not Liberation
A key myth of our time is the view of AI as a force capable of freeing humans from routine. Analysis reveals the opposite trend: artificial intelligence is becoming the most effective tool of social control since the invention of writing. The reasons for this paradox lie in the nature of the technologies themselves:
- Hierarchical nature of systems—any AI algorithm encodes existing power relations. Recommendation systems reproduce social stereotypes; automation systems amplify imbalances in personnel management.
- Economic determinism—implementing AI rarely leads to shorter working hours. Instead, it creates new forms of exploitation: real-time performance monitoring, algorithmic schedule management.
- Epistemological shift—moving from human decisions to algorithmic ones creates an illusion of objectivity. In practice, this means handing over responsibility for decisions to systems whose optimization criteria remain opaque.
Example: Automated hiring systems analyze not professional skills, but indirect indicators that correlate with the existing corporate makeup. The result isn't improved hiring quality, but reinforcement of existing biases through mathematical processing.

Path to Conscious Transformation
Overcoming technological fanaticism requires a paradigm shift. Instead of chasing "right solutions," we need to return to fundamental questions:
Question of Ethical Responsibility
Every technical choice must be accompanied by analysis of its social consequences. When developing recommendation systems, it's important not only to boost CTR but also to assess impact on user behavior. Tools like Ethical OS Toolkit help formalize this process but require integration into standard development methodologies.
Critical Evaluation of Legacy Systems
Many outdated systems demonstrate incredible resilience not due to conservatism, but thanks to optimization for real workflows. Before migration, conduct an audit:
- Analysis of real performance metrics
- Cost assessment of the transition in man-hours
- Forecast of impact on end users
Decentralization of Technological Solutions
Instead of a single "right" approach, it's more effective to develop modular architectures where different components can evolve independently. This reduces risks of monopolization by technological trends and preserves flexibility.
Key takeaway: Technologies don't determine our future—they materialize existing social agreements. Instead of passively following patterns, we must actively design technologies that align with our values, not the other way around.
